> > IMHO, if you get swapped red and blue, then it's possible that it's
> > actually U and V that are swapped, so you should replace this by a
> > fromYUYV() or prepend fromYUYV() using a swapUV() and check whether the
> > output looks better than swapRedBlue().
> >
> > This is because 0.75*U = B-Y whereas 0.40*V = R-Y, and those two
> > constants differ, so confusing U and V and then swapping reds and blues
> > will cause reds to appear brighter and blues to appear dimmer, than if
> > just U and V were swapped.
